Coconut Lavender Lemonade

Coconut Lavender Lemonade: Refreshing Bliss in Every Sip

Experience the refreshing bliss of Coconut Lavender Lemonade, a tropical non-alcoholic mocktail that combines creamy coconut and aromatic lavender for a delightful sip.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Chilling Time 30 minutes
Total Time 40 minutes
Servings: 4 glasses
Course: Drinks
Cuisine: Tropical
Calories: 120

Ingredients
  

For the Mocktail
  • 1 cup Coconut Milk Adds a creamy texture and tropical essence
  • 1/2 cup Fresh Lemon Juice Always use freshly squeezed for the best taste
  • 1/4 cup Lavender Syrup Infuses the drink with aromatic floral notes
  • 2 tablespoons Honey or Agave Nectar Adjust based on your preferred sweetness level
  • 2 cups Cold Water Using chilled water enhances the drink's cooling effect

Equipment

  • Mixing bowl
  • Whisk
  • Spoon
  • Pitcher
  • Glasses

Method
 

Preparation Steps
  1. In a medium mixing bowl, pour in 1 cup of coconut milk and add 1/2 cup of freshly squeezed lemon juice. Follow with 1/4 cup of lavender syrup and 2 tablespoons of honey or agave nectar. Whisk vigorously until the mixture is thoroughly combined and creamy in texture.
  2. Next, pour in 2 cups of chilled cold water. Stir the mixture gently with a spoon for about 30 seconds until the water is evenly incorporated.
  3. Transfer your Coconut Lavender Lemonade to a pitcher and place it in the refrigerator. Allow it to chill for 30 minutes to enhance the flavors.
  4. Pour the lemonade into glasses and garnish each with fresh lemon slices and a sprig of lavender. Serve immediately while refreshing and cold.
